I think the meme about pretty much explains it all. It just doesn't seem necessary to flip the clocks to line up with people's activities, it should be the other way around. For instance one of the reasons people give for keeping Daylight Savings Time is that they don't think kids should have to wait at bus stops for school in the dark.  Well, I don't they think should either, but I think it's far more logical for the school to change their starting time during that time of year, rather than everyone flipping their clocks ahead and pretending its some other time.

The lawmaker who proposed this said it certainly isn't high priority and I agree.  Heck, if nothing else, maybe some folks actually use the fall forward/fall back as a reminder to check their smoke alarms or other tasks. It just seems to me that the whole thing is the product of a bygone era that we no longer need.
